Market Daily Report: Bursa Malaysia Ends Higher On Blue-Chip Buying, Tracks Most Regional Markets

KUALA LUMPUR, July 31 (Bernama) -- Bursa Malaysia ended higher on Friday as investors continued to accumulate blue-chip stocks in line with stronger performances across most regional markets. At 5 pm, the FTSE Bursa Malaysia KLCI (FBM KLCI) rose 4.50 points to 1,724.90 from yesterday’s close of 1,720.40. The benchmark index opened 0.83 of a point higher at 1,721.23, and moved between 1,715.67 and 1,730.12 throughout the day. The broader market was positive with gainers outpacing losers 707 to 402, while 547 counters were unchanged, 1,085 untraded and 56 suspended. Turnover expanded to 3.03 billion units valued at RM3.56 billion from 2.49 billion units valued at RM2.25 billion on Thursday.

Canada and Europe Retaliate Against U.S. Tariffs as Trade War Escalates

Canada  and the  European Union  have announced  retaliatory tariffs  in response to  Donald Trump’s  latest trade measures, intensifying the  global trade war . Key Developments : Canada’s Response :  Canada  has imposed  25% tariffs  on about  C$30 billion  ($20.8 billion) worth of  U.S.-made goods , including  steel, aluminum , and consumer products like  computers  and  sporting goods . This measure directly counters Trump’s tariffs aimed at revitalizing  America’s steel industry .  Canada  matched the tariffs  “dollar for dollar”  but delayed implementation, offering Trump a window to avoid further economic damage. EU Retaliation : The  European Union  has also retaliated with its own duties on up to  €26 billion  ($28.3 billion) worth of  American goods .
